What is an Arrhenius equation?

An Arrhenius equation is an equation which approximates the dependence of the rate of any chemical reaction on the temperature.

Who created the Arrhenius equation?

The Arrhenius equation was created by Svante Arrhenius in 1889, based on the work of Dutch chemist J. H. van't Hoff. The rate equation shows the effect of changing the concentrations of the reactants on the rate of the reaction.
